The family resemblance is quite strong! Rather than think of Judaism and Christianity as having a mother-daughter relationship, its helpful to think of them as sisters, both born from the womb of Second Temple Judaism. As any siblings who fight, it can get quite nasty at times, and they can squabble over seemingly trivial things.This is the first of three episodes discussing the \"parting of the ways\", the scholarly term for the process of the gradual distinction between what we now call Judaism and what we now call Christianity. This complicated process took place over a long period time; we can see its beginnings in the tensions of the New Testament, but its end point is probably a lot later than you would have imagined!","thumbnail_url":"https://img.transistorcdn.com/2vvnCIbxCXK0Xi_bRhjlsLIJpJyHg9sYwarcGY2HzGs/rs:fill:0:0:1/w:400/h:400/q:60/mb:500000/aHR0cHM6Ly9pbWct/dXBsb2FkLXByb2R1/Y3Rpb24udHJhbnNp/c3Rvci5mbS9zaG93/LzEzMDk1LzE1OTg2/MjQ3NTItYXJ0d29y/ay5qcGc.webp","thumbnail_width":300,"thumbnail_height":300}
